Anna: The bar visits of father Jonne Aaron lasted for days - considered radical relationship arrangements
Singer Jonne Aaron talks about his difficult early days in a new relationship while reflecting on his challenges with alcohol and commitment.
Jonne Aaron, a Finnish singer, has shared his struggles and reflections on fatherhood and relationships in a recent interview. He describes his current happiness with his partner Julia and their child, but recalls a turbulent start to their relationship marked by heavy drinking and personal crises. His experiences led him to an alarming realization about his behavior, prompting him to confront his past and the influence of his own father on his life decisions.
In the interview, Aaron reveals that his approach to relationships has always been complex due to his history of making mistakes in romantic endeavors. Initially, he considered whether he could handle a monogamous relationship, pondering the idea that polyamory might suit him better. However, reflecting on these thoughts helped him understand that traditional relationships, despite his fears, could still be possible.
